[LON-CAPA-cvs] cvs: loncom(version_2_9_X) /interface lonsyllabus.pm
raeburn
raeburn@source.lon-capa.org
Thu, 28 Jan 2010 17:25:10 -0000
raeburn Thu Jan 28 17:25:10 2010 EDT
Modified files: (Branch: version_2_9_X)
/loncom/interface lonsyllabus.pm
Log:
- Backport 1.85 (part), 1.96 (part), 1.99 (part), 1.100, 1.101, 1.103.
Index: loncom/interface/lonsyllabus.pm
diff -u loncom/interface/lonsyllabus.pm:1.69.4.1 loncom/interface/lonsyllabus.pm:1.69.4.2
--- loncom/interface/lonsyllabus.pm:1.69.4.1 Wed May 20 01:23:47 2009
+++ loncom/interface/lonsyllabus.pm Thu Jan 28 17:25:10 2010
@@ -1,7 +1,7 @@
# The LearningOnline Network
# Syllabus
#
-# $Id: lonsyllabus.pm,v 1.69.4.1 2009/05/20 01:23:47 raeburn Exp $
+# $Id: lonsyllabus.pm,v 1.69.4.2 2010/01/28 17:25:10 raeburn Exp $
#
# Copyright Michigan State University Board of Trustees
#
@@ -150,7 +150,7 @@
&Apache::lonhtmlcommon::clear_breadcrumbs();
&Apache::lonhtmlcommon::add_breadcrumb
({href=>"javascript:ToCatalog()",
- text=>"Course Catalog"});
+ text=>"Course/Community Catalog"});
if ($env{'form.coursenum'} ne '') {
&Apache::lonhtmlcommon::add_breadcrumb
({href=>"javascript:ToCatalog('details')",
@@ -246,7 +246,10 @@
.' <tt>'.$protocol.'://'.
&Apache::lonnet::hostname($homeserver).$r->uri.'</tt>'.
&Apache::loncommon::help_open_topic('Syllabus_ExtLink').'</p>'.
- '<p>'.&mt('You can specify an external URL as Syllabus in the [_1].','<a href="/adm/parmset?action=crsenv">'.&mt('Course Parameters').'</a>').'</p>'.
+ '<p class="LC_info">'.
+ &mt('Instead of using this template you can specify an external URL as Syllabus in the [_1]Course Configuration[_2].',
+ '<a href="/adm/courseprefs?actions=courseinfo&phase=display">','</a>').
+ '</p>'.
'<p><a href="'.$r->uri.'?forcestudent=1"><font size="+1">'.
&mt('Show Public View').'</font></a>'.
&Apache::loncommon::help_open_topic('Uploaded_Templates_PublicView').
@@ -362,8 +365,10 @@
$r->print($message);
}
} else {
- &Apache::lonfeedback::newline_to_br(\$message);
- $message =~s|(https?\://[^\s]+)|<a href="$1"><tt>$1</tt></a>|g;
+ if (!&Apache::lonfeedback::contains_block_html($message)) {
+ &Apache::lonfeedback::newline_to_br(\$message);
+ }
+ $message=&Apache::lonhtmlcommon::raw_href_to_link($message);
if ($allowed) {
$message=&Apache::lonspeller::markeduptext($message);
}